About

'Kiss me Quick' invites visitors on a nostalgic journey through Southend's vibrant entertainment heritage. From the early promotion of Southend as a destination to improve one's health and wellbeing, to a thriving seaside escape for east Londoners, Southend has always been home to a creative cultural landscape and a charismatic entertainment trade.


Kiss Me Quick celebrates the bright lights and bustling amusements, local theatres, bandstands and cinemas, and the iconic Kursaal in the evolution of this exuberant city. Through objects, photography, sounds and ephemera, Kiss Me Quick will consider the many places and spaces that make Southend on Sea so special.

Map & Directions

Road Directions

We are located on the A127 just off the main junction between the A127 and A13. The Museum and Planetarium is brown signed off both roads.

Closest parking is at the Beecroft Art Gallery (previously Southend Library) car park just off Great Eastern Avenue (off of Victoria Avenue).
It is pay and display.

Alternative car parking is available at The Victoria Shopping Centre (SS2 5SP) just off the A127 and A13 junction.

Public Transport Directions

Two direct rail lines operate between London and Southend - Fenchurch Street to Southend Central (C2C line) and Liverpool Street to Southend Victoria (Greater Anglia). The journey time on both lines is approximately 45 minutes to 1 hour.

Closest station to Central Museum is Southend Victoria on the Greater Anglia line.

Upon leaving the station turn right from either exit, passing the station drop off zone, the Museum's banner situated high on the side of the building should be visible. It is a two minute walk.
